Hawaiian shirt definition has many different versions. According to the Cambridge Dictionary, Hawaiian shirt meaning is a loose, informal shirt with colorful patterns of tropical flowers, trees, or fruit on it.

What about the Hawaiian shirt meaning in Wikipedia? It’s widely acknowledged that the Hawaiian shirt, sometimes referred to as the aloha shirt, is a type of dress shirt with Hawaiian roots. Short sleeves, buttons, and collars are typical features of these printed cloth shirts. They can be perfectly tucked into pants even though they are typically left untucked. They are a mainstay for informal office attire or get-togethers in Hawaii, symbolizing the diverse cultures and easygoing lifestyle of the island.

History Of A Hawaiian Shirt

Hawaii created the Aloha shirt in the 1920s and early 1930s using fabrics from Japanese labor kimonos. The phrase “Aloha,” which was used to refer to everything from Hawaii at the time, appears in the product’s name. 

This shirt gained fame during the Great Depression, symbolizing the carefree, worry-free lifestyle many sought during tough times. Over the years, it has transformed into a staple warm-weather fashion piece, maintaining its cool, relaxed vibe. Even today, the “Hawaiian shirt meaning” remains a symbol of laid-back style, capturing the essence of easygoing living that we all love.

Details About Hawaiian Shirt Design

Camp Collar and Point Collar

Choose between a classic camp collar for that relaxed vibe or a point collar for a more polished look.

Short Sleeves

Short sleeves are important for the classic Aloha shirt look. They reflect the easygoing and laid-back style of Hawaiian shirts, making them ideal for warm-season wear. Short sleeves provide comfort and movement, allowing users to enjoy the carefree attitude of island life with ease.

Pocket

In the world of Hawaiian shirt design, the pocket holds significance. Positioned on the left chest, it epitomizes the quintessential Aloha shirt style. Beyond its aesthetic appeal, this pocket serves as a practical repository for sunglasses, cigars, or drink tickets, enhancing both functionality and visual charm.

Buttons

For an authentic Hawaiian shirt look, opt for coconut buttons. They add a traditional touch to your garment. However, don’t hesitate to experiment with other button options. Consider Slate Horn buttons for fabric with a blue base, or go for a luxurious feel with Australian Mother of Pearl buttons.

How to Wear the Hawaiian Shirt?

Achieving a relaxed, island vibe while showcasing your flair is the main goal of wearing an Aloha shirt. So, how to wear a Hawaiian shirt stylishly but maintain the Hawaiian shirt meaning

  • The shirt should fit well: It shouldn’t be overly baggy or tight. For a laid-back style, team it with baggy bottoms like jeans, chinos, or shorts.
  • Layering: For a fashionable look, try wearing it open over a plain T-shirt. It’s important to match the occasion – opt for more subdued patterns for formal events and bold, colorful prints for casual outings.
  • Mix some accessories: Accessorize with sunglasses, sandals, and a hat to complete the look with flair
  • How many buttons should be unbuttoned? For a relaxed appearance, leave 1-2 collar buttons open. How low you unbutton depends on personal preference. The collar button and loop on the Camp Collar are decorative and should never be fastened.
  • Tucked or untucked? Aloha shirts are often worn untucked, especially with shorts or casual pants. They go great with linen or vintage denim. You may put them into linen or cotton pants or unstructured suits for a more refined summer look.

Why do people wear Hawaiian shirts?

After World War II, soldiers brought Hawaiian shirts domestic to symbolize their cherish for the islands. The 1950s tourism surge moved its popularity further. Since then, this trend has continued and remains fashionable today.

What is a Hawaiian shirt synonym?

A Hawaiian shirt synonym is the aloha shirt, which is known for its brilliant colors and tropical themes. It is also known as a flower print shirt because of the particular flower designs.

What is the use of a Hawaiian shirt?

Hawaiian shirts are perfect for casual events, commonly combined with shorts or pants and casual shoes. Sometimes, they are unsuitable for formal situations.
